What is a JNLP File? How Do I Open One? Technipages

How To Effortlessly Open JNLP Files: A Comprehensive Guide

What is a JNLP File? How Do I Open One? Technipages

How to Open a JNLP File?

JNLP (Java Network Launching Protocol) files are used to launch Java web start applications. They contain information about the application, such as its location, size, and security settings. JNLP files can be opened in a web browser or using the Java Web Start application.

To open a JNLP file in a web browser, simply click on the link to the file. The browser will download the file and launch the Java Web Start application. The Java Web Start application will then download and install the application specified in the JNLP file.

To open a JNLP file using the Java Web Start application, follow these steps:

  1. Open the Java Web Start application.
  2. Click on the "File" menu and select "Open".
  3. Navigate to the JNLP file you want to open and select it.
  4. Click on the "Open" button.

The Java Web Start application will then download and install the application specified in the JNLP file.

JNLP (Java Network Launching Protocol) files are used to launch Java web start applications. They contain information about the application, such as its location, size, and security settings. JNLP files can be opened in a web browser or using the Java Web Start application.

  • Definition: A JNLP file is a text file that contains information about a Java web start application.
  • Location: JNLP files are typically located on a web server.
  • Size: JNLP files are typically small, ranging from a few kilobytes to a few megabytes.
  • Security: JNLP files can be digitally signed to ensure their authenticity and integrity.
  • Opening: JNLP files can be opened in a web browser or using the Java Web Start application.
  • Usage: JNLP files are used to launch Java web start applications, which are applications that can be run from a web browser without having to be installed on the local computer.

JNLP files are an important part of the Java web start platform. They provide a way to launch Java web start applications from a web browser, which makes it easy for users to access and use Java applications without having to install them on their local computers.

Personal Details and Bio Data

This section is not applicable to the topic "jnlp file how to open".

Definition

JNLP (Java Network Launching Protocol) files are an essential component of the Java web start platform. They provide a way to launch Java web start applications from a web browser, which makes it easy for users to access and use Java applications without having to install them on their local computers.

  • Structure and Format: JNLP files are XML-based text files that contain information about the Java web start application, such as its name, version, size, and security settings.
  • Content and Metadata: JNLP files also contain metadata about the application, such as its author, description, and copyright information.
  • Security and Integrity: JNLP files can be digitally signed to ensure their authenticity and integrity. This is important to prevent malicious users from tampering with the application or its data.
  • Deployment and Distribution: JNLP files are typically deployed on a web server. When a user clicks on a link to a JNLP file, the file is downloaded to the user's computer and the Java Web Start application is launched. The Java Web Start application then downloads and installs the Java web start application specified in the JNLP file.

JNLP files are an important part of the Java web start platform. They provide a way to launch Java web start applications from a web browser, which makes it easy for users to access and use Java applications without having to install them on their local computers.

Location

JNLP files are typically located on a web server because they need to be accessible to users over the internet. When a user clicks on a link to a JNLP file, the file is downloaded to the user's computer and the Java Web Start application is launched. The Java Web Start application then downloads and installs the Java web start application specified in the JNLP file.

If JNLP files were not located on a web server, users would not be able to access and use Java web start applications. This is because Java web start applications are not installed on the local computer, but rather are launched from a web browser. Therefore, the JNLP file must be located on a web server so that it can be downloaded by the user's web browser.

In summary, the location of JNLP files on a web server is essential for the functioning of Java web start applications. Without this, users would not be able to access and use Java web start applications.

Size

The small size of JNLP files is significant for several reasons in the context of "jnlp file how to open":

  • Faster Download Time: The small size of JNLP files ensures faster download times, which is important for users who have slow internet connections.
  • Reduced Bandwidth Usage: The small size of JNLP files also reduces bandwidth usage, which can be beneficial for users who have limited data plans.
  • Faster Application Launch Time: The small size of JNLP files contributes to faster application launch times, as the Java Web Start application can quickly download and install the Java web start application specified in the JNLP file.

In summary, the small size of JNLP files is an important factor that contributes to the ease and efficiency of opening and using Java web start applications.

Security

The security of JNLP files is paramount in the context of "jnlp file how to open" due to the critical role JNLP files play in launching Java web start applications. Digital signatures provide a robust mechanism to ensure the authenticity and integrity of JNLP files, safeguarding users from potential security threats.

When a JNLP file is digitally signed, it undergoes a cryptographic process that binds the file to a specific author or entity. This digital signature serves as a seal of approval, assuring users that the JNLP file has not been tampered with or modified by unauthorized parties. This is particularly important because JNLP files contain sensitive information, such as the location and security settings of Java web start applications.

In practice, digital signatures play a crucial role in preventing malicious actors from distributing modified or compromised JNLP files. By verifying the digital signature, users can trust that the JNLP file they are opening is genuine and has not been tampered with. This helps protect users from security vulnerabilities, such as malware infections or unauthorized access to sensitive data.

In summary, the ability to digitally sign JNLP files is a critical security feature that ensures the authenticity and integrity of Java web start applications. By verifying the digital signature, users can be confident that the JNLP file they are opening is genuine and has not been compromised.

Opening

Within the context of "jnlp file how to open," the various methods of opening JNLP files hold significant relevance. Understanding these methods is essential for effectively utilizing JNLP files and accessing the Java web start applications they contain.

  • Browser-Based Opening:

    Opening JNLP files directly in a web browser offers convenience and accessibility. When a user clicks on a JNLP file link, the web browser initiates the Java Web Start application, downloads the necessary files, and launches the Java web start application specified in the JNLP file. This method simplifies the process, eliminating the need for separate installations or manual downloads.

  • Java Web Start Application:

    Alternatively, users can employ the Java Web Start application to open JNLP files. This dedicated application provides a centralized platform for managing and launching Java web start applications. By selecting the JNLP file within the Java Web Start application, users can initiate the download and installation process, ensuring a seamless and controlled experience.

The choice between these opening methods depends on factors such as user preference, system configuration, and the desired level of control. Both methods ultimately lead to the successful launch of Java web start applications, enabling users to leverage the benefits of cross-platform compatibility and remote application access.

Usage

JNLP files play a critical role in launching Java web start applications, offering several advantages that enhance the user experience and simplify application deployment.

  • Cross-Platform Compatibility:

    Java web start applications launched via JNLP files inherit the cross-platform compatibility of Java, allowing them to run seamlessly on various operating systems without the need for platform-specific adaptations or installations. This simplifies the development and deployment process for developers, enabling them to reach a wider audience.

  • Remote Application Access:

    JNLP files facilitate remote application access by enabling Java web start applications to be launched directly from a web browser. Users can access and interact with these applications without having to download and install them on their local computers. This provides flexibility and convenience, particularly for accessing applications on shared or public computers.

  • Simplified Updates:

    Java web start applications launched through JNLP files can be easily updated without requiring user intervention. When an updated version of the application is available, the Java Web Start application automatically downloads and installs the update in the background. This ensures that users always have access to the latest version of the application, improving security and functionality.

  • Enhanced Security:

    JNLP files can be digitally signed to ensure the authenticity and integrity of the Java web start application they contain. This helps protect users from malicious attacks and ensures that the application has not been tampered with or compromised. Digital signatures provide an added layer of security, giving users confidence in the legitimacy and safety of the application they are launching.

In summary, JNLP files are essential for launching Java web start applications, providing significant benefits such as cross-platform compatibility, remote application access, simplified updates, and enhanced security. These advantages make JNLP files a valuable tool for developers and users alike.

JNLP File

This section addresses common questions and misconceptions surrounding JNLP files and their usage.

Question 1: What is a JNLP file?

A JNLP (Java Network Launching Protocol) file is an XML-based text file that contains information about a Java web start application, such as its location, size, and security settings.

Question 2: How do I open a JNLP file?

JNLP files can be opened in a web browser or using the Java Web Start application. When opened in a web browser, the Java Web Start application will be launched automatically and the Java web start application specified in the JNLP file will be downloaded and installed.

Question 3: Why use JNLP files?

JNLP files simplify the deployment and launching of Java web start applications. They enable cross-platform compatibility, remote application access, simplified updates, and enhanced security.

Question 4: Are JNLP files safe?

Yes, JNLP files can be digitally signed to ensure their authenticity and integrity. This helps protect users from malicious attacks and ensures that the application has not been tampered with or compromised.

Question 5: What are the limitations of JNLP files?

JNLP files are dependent on the Java Runtime Environment (JRE) being installed on the user's system. Additionally, some older browsers may not support JNLP files.

Question 6: What are the alternatives to JNLP files?

Alternatives to JNLP files include Java applets, web services, and native applications. However, JNLP files remain a popular choice for deploying Java web start applications due to their ease of use and cross-platform compatibility.

In summary, JNLP files play a crucial role in launching Java web start applications, providing several advantages for both developers and users. They simplify the deployment process, ensure application security, and enable remote application access. Understanding the basics of JNLP files is essential for effectively utilizing Java web start applications.

Next Section: Advanced Usage of JNLP Files

Conclusion

JNLP files play a critical role in the deployment and execution of Java web start applications. They provide a standardized mechanism for launching Java applications directly from a web browser, offering cross-platform compatibility, remote application access, simplified updates, and enhanced security. Understanding how to open and use JNLP files is essential for developers and users alike.

The exploration of "jnlp file how to open" has highlighted the significance of JNLP files in the Java web start ecosystem. By providing a comprehensive understanding of JNLP files, this article empowers readers to effectively launch and utilize Java web start applications. As technology continues to evolve, JNLP files will undoubtedly remain a valuable tool for deploying and managing Java applications across diverse platforms and devices.

The Ultimate FNAF Character Guide: Meet The Animatronics
IRA's Impact On "Peaky Blinders" History And Plot
Meet Brittany Force: Age And Racing Achievements

What is a JNLP File? How Do I Open One? Technipages
What is a JNLP File? How Do I Open One? Technipages
How to Configure Chrome to Open JNLP Files Techwalla
How to Configure Chrome to Open JNLP Files Techwalla